Ring of the Wind in Skyrim seems not able to have its enchantment learned by visiting an enchanting table[edit]

Just got the ring after getting and putting on the Lucky Fishing Hat at the same place as I had previously gotten the hat. I tried to disenchant the ring to learn its enchantment, but it seemed to me not listed in the available enchanted things for learning its enchantment.

I was going to see how fast I could run with a restoration loop enhanced Fortify Enchanting potion before the game would routinely hang or crash due to having too much computational stress upon the Xbox One console, but alas, this is NOT possible, and the details on this page indicate it only comes in one power setting flavor of 15%. Survival Mode and other benefits[edit]

If you are playing the Survival mode with no fast travel, then being able to cover ground faster is a real benefit. For example: the common trip from Whiterun carriage to the Lakeside (HF) home is quicker when wearing the ring. Also, while not as good as a horse when climbing mountains, the ring does help to make longer leaps. Kalevala (talk) 21:05, 21 June 2022 (UTC)
